### Addressing the Challenges of Automotive Gas Systems
Gas risers play a crucial role in modern automotive engineering, providing reliable conduits for fuel gas or other types of gas essential in vehicles. Traditional rigid pipe fittings, while strong, often face limitations when subjected to the constant motion and thermal expansion inherent in automotive applications. Rigid components can crack, leak, or detach, potentially causing safety hazards and operational inefficiencies.
The Flexible Gas Riser innovatively addresses these concerns. Constructed from high-grade stainless steel bellows, the product offers superior flexibility while maintaining strength and corrosion resistance. This allows the riser to absorb vibrations and accommodate movements without compromising its integrity.
Moreover, the flexible design contributes to easier installation and maintenance, reducing downtime and operational costs for manufacturers and service providers. Given its resilience and adaptability, this solution is well-suited for use in various types of vehicles, including passenger cars, commercial trucks, and specialty vehicles.
